**Visitor Policy – Canteen Access**

The canteen on level 1 of Bramleigh Works is shared with our neighbours at Corvet Instruments, so expect staff from both firms at lunch. Contractors may use it between 11:30 and 14:00 while escorted. Payment is cashless at the tills. To enter through the shared atrium door, use the visitor pass code below.

badge for bahop-tajof: bdg-SYX-0

## Configuration

Quillport's report builder uses a stable merge sort by default, so rows with equal keys preserve ingest order across releases. To keep comparisons deterministic between staging and production, pin the collation seed in the environment. The builder reads its signing credential from the same file, so place it on the line below.

vault entry, fadup-tagag: RELAY_SECRET8=2fd92179

To all branch managers: effective the first of next quarter, Orvex Logistics replaces Hartwell Freight as our primary carrier. Contracts, rate cards, and claims history have been transferred to Director Ibarra, who assumes oversight from this date. Branches should complete the Orvex onboarding checklist within two weeks and flag any lane coverage gaps in the Penmoor region immediately. Legacy Hartwell shipments in transit remain under existing terms. The commercial reasoning behind this switch is set out in the note below.

confidential, bawig-bafog: Only 30 of the 496 pilot accounts renewed Lammir, so a churn review is set for May 8. Kelionax Systems is in early talks to buy Noririx Foods for about $76.9 million.

Ticket: Config drift on Quillbus log compaction settings

The broker nodes in the Harlow cluster are running with compaction thresholds that no longer match what's in the Fernwheel deploy repo. Someone appears to have hand-tuned segment retention during the March incident and never backported the change. Compaction is now lagging on the orders topic, and disk usage on node three is climbing about 4% a day. Please reconcile before the weekend. For reference, the values currently live on the brokers are as follows.

deployment values, yahop-kajop:
holath:
  log_level: info
  metrics_host: metrics.holath.lumiclabs.internal
  pin: 9484
  pool_size: 4